nestjs gitignore. Install Nestjs config module - npm i --save @nestjs/config. nestjs gitignore

 
Install Nestjs config module - npm i --save @nestjs/confignestjs gitignore  Contribute to techvlad/nestjs-swc-build development by creating an account on GitHub

Except "include" and "exclude" in tsconfig. The starting point for this tutorial is available in the end-rest-api-part-1 branch of the GitHub repository. Introduction to a monorepo with Lerna and Yarn workspaces. org:{"payload":{"allShortcutsEnabled":false,"fileTree":{"":{"items":[{"name":". Install globally "create-react-app" tool and create a new React installation inside the "client" folder 4. If you're using Fastify as your server in NestJS instead of the default express server, you'll need to modify the server to listed on 0. gitignore file; Run git rm -r --cached . Since this has a “/” at the end only directories would be matched – removing it would also make the pattern catch files with the same name. NestJS. API with NestJS #16. js. env For more generic you can do like **/*. js Step-by-Step: Part 3 (Users and Authentication) NestJS Step-by-Step: Connecting NestJS with Angular (Part 4) Nest is a Node. NestJS is a Typescript Framework to build on Nodejs technology to build Back end Applications. Nothing from above helped so I post my solution. When testing different configurations for services in our nest. {"payload":{"allShortcutsEnabled":false,"fileTree":{"":{"items":[{"name":"src","path":"src","contentType":"directory"},{"name":"test","path":"test","contentType. gitignore to ignore a file during commits. Contribute to nestjs/bull development by creating an account on GitHub. {"payload":{"allShortcutsEnabled":false,"fileTree":{"":{"items":[{"name":". gitignore file. Open . Enhance our scripts for better developer experience. ; If false the table will not be created. {"payload":{"allShortcutsEnabled":false,"fileTree":{"":{"items":[{"name":"src","path":"src","contentType":"directory"},{"name":"test","path":"test","contentType. ts","contentType":"file"},{"name. json, exclude in tsconfig won't work. js will boot successfully. prettierrc — configuration file for Facebook’s package Prettier. 1. There are 4875 other projects in the npm registry using @nestjs/core. gitignore What is the new behavior? Add the . Now, perform the following actions to get started:A progressive Node. The NEXT_PUBLIC_ prefix automatically exposes this variable to the browser. gitignore files, so using test/**/Output/ will ignore. However when I execute main. "Users" can browse products, add them to their cart, and view related items from specific sellers. . json to . json make sure that it contains scripts defined as. husky. Because . 7. gitignore file ought to have . Contribute to nestjs/typeorm development by creating an account on GitHub. {"payload":{"allShortcutsEnabled":false,"fileTree":{"":{"items":[{"name":"src","path":"src","contentType":"directory"},{"name":". gitignore files for your Git repositories. gitignores are matched later in the chain, so that the deepest. Note the solution below. gitignore file for node_modules and end up adding the node_modules file to my stage in git and only realise when I do git push. env files in your project’s root directory and include them in your . . Express is a well-known minimalist web framework for node. gitignore file to avoid pushing it online. *. If true the table will be created during the startup of the app. ts","path":"sample/24-serve-static/src/app. js framework for building efficient, reliable, and scalable server-side applications. Introduction to Prisma with PostgreSQL. env Then I followed this steps: Make changes in . env file. Ele inclui uma série de características avançadas, desde mapeamentos com class-transformer, sistema de caching até autenticação com Keycloak. 1. I would add Node, macOS, Windows, and VisualStu. json make sure that it contains scripts defined as. js framework for building efficient, scalable, and enterprise-grade server-side applications on top of TypeScript & JavaScript (ES6, ES7, ES8) 🚀. Pretty prints logs in development mode. ts file defines the application’s root module and lists the imported modules and controllers. env file in it's own folder, then add that folder to. dockerignore. Start using @nestjs/core in your project by running `npm i @nestjs/core`. . ref == 'refs/heads/staging' uses: appleboy/ssh-action@master with: host. js project directory called backend. Second suggestion is, get filenames with ls *. gitignore. 8k 366. (Requires nestJs=true. gitignore files that are nested at least one folder level deep) Alternatively, if you only want to ignore . We initialize a new NestJS. It is now possible to completely bypass Jekyll. gitignore file contains gitignore information related to the title of the file. g. 11. Kafka, API's, Typescript and software engineering is way too detailed to be contained in a single article. I configured Webstorm to run typescript files like this: So now when I open a . github","path":". enableShutdownHooks(). js cluster; 25. Users can be either "user" or "admin," with different privileges. js framework for building efficient, scalable, and enterprise-grade server-side applications on top of TypeScript & JavaScript (ES6, ES7, ES8) 🚀 - nest/. import { ConfigModule } from '@nestjs/config'; Add below line to the imports section of app. NestJS offers a powerful CLI tool to build your application. The simplest way to ignore a file, and most common, is to simply add the full filename to the ignore file. devcontainer","contentType":"directory"},{"name":". Remove /dist from our . Now go to any of your src files and add a dangler to the last element in an object . Furthermore, setup Prisma in your NestJS application, if you haven't already. {"payload":{"allShortcutsEnabled":false,"fileTree":{"lib/utils":{"items":[{"name":"create-config-factory. Server: Run mongod to start a local Mongo service. next/ . Then right-click again and click Properties, go to the Connection tab and edit Maintenance Database field to work_db or the name of your new database and click save. {"payload":{"allShortcutsEnabled":false,"fileTree":{"":{"items":[{"name":"components","path":"components","contentType":"directory"},{"name":"pages","path":"pages. js application to Vercel, Environment Variables can be configured in the Project Settings. A tag already exists with the provided branch name. I want to push my NextJS Project to GitHub but I always get an error that says my . Add dist/ in . gitignore file allows you to ignore files in a Git repository. 8. First, open . gitignore. gitignore file. Progressive. A tag already exists with the provided branch name. 1 1. 3. {"payload":{"allShortcutsEnabled":false,"fileTree":{"lib/interfaces":{"items":[{"name":"config-factory. I'm submitting a. env of the actual test runtime from the simulated environment inside the test. gitignore file allows you to ignore files in a Git repository. Install globally Nest. gitignore. {"payload":{"allShortcutsEnabled":false,"fileTree":{"":{"items":[{"name":". I created a default nestjs project using. There are plenty of benefits for this structure, but for me, the main one is split your. Then right-click again and click Properties, go to the Connection tab and edit Maintenance Database field to work_db or the name of your new database and click save. Using the AMQPlib for node package. By following these steps, you will have manually created a . Contribute to bitkunst/NestJS_Study_V2 development by creating an account on GitHub. Google about this antipattern. gitIgnore for push it on git. git push -u origin master . js, which includes installing next, react, and react-dom: Open a WSL command line (ie. js ecosystem skills in these incremental workshop-style courses, from the NestJS Creator himself, and help support the NestJS framework! 🐈 🚀 The NestJS Fundamentals Course is now LIVE and 25% off for a limited time! 🎉 NEW - NestJS Course Extensions now live!{"payload":{"allShortcutsEnabled":false,"fileTree":{"":{"items":[{"name":"src","path":"src","contentType":"directory"},{"name":"test","path":"test","contentType. git rm -r --cached node_modules git commit -m "removing node_modules". github","path":". URL Generation is used to dynamically generate URL that point to NestJS controller method (Route). With this strategy, you protect your keys, secrets. {"payload":{"allShortcutsEnabled":false,"fileTree":{"":{"items":[{"name":"src","path":"src","contentType":"directory"},{"name":"test","path":"test","contentType. Descripción. Correct me if you think I am misinforming possible readers. i. Included a full sample below. Many Git commands accept both tag and branch names, so creating this branch may cause unexpected behavior. Npm prune. gitignore. API with NestJS #13. In package. This article for those who familiar with NestJS Framework, Typescript and tend to gravitate towards OOP. nest Public. gitignore","path":". To kick off things even faster NestJS comes with a nice CLI tool that handles the boilerplate for us. In production, this is fine, but testing is a pain, as every time a stream file is created, NestJS rebuilds. js framework for building efficient, reliable, and scalable server-side applications. Git sees every file in your working copy as one of three things: 1. Let’s start by creating the most popular file to store and manage our Environment Variables, a file named . {"payload":{"allShortcutsEnabled":false,"fileTree":{"src":{"items":[{"name":"decorators","path":"src/decorators","contentType":"directory"},{"name":"interfaces","path. platform-fastify. {"payload":{"allShortcutsEnabled":false,"fileTree":{"":{"items":[{"name":". This package uses the best of the NodeJS world under the hood. Hi all, I’ve got a type definition that follows this pattern: export type SomeType<T extends AnotherType = AnotherType>. I am creating a Twitterbot in Node. Create useful . js - GitHub - lupu60/nestjs-toolbox: The repository contains a suite of components and modules for Nest. github","path":". inside . It really saves the day! Since version 1. gitignore in the public folder of the node project. The rootDir needs to point to the client directory and the coverageDirectory will point to coverage-client so we can separate it from the server coverage report. Set up a . Implementing refresh tokens using JWT; 14. js”,. rm -f . env to this file but make sure the name of the file should be '. 2. CTRL + `. 1. Nestjs config eslint and prettier Raw. ; Download dependencies using npm i or yarn. gitignore. git; node. We initialize a new NestJS project with its CLI. With pm2, you should use main. Next. If you want to find more about design patterns, design architectures. config. A tag already exists with the provided branch name. ts","path":"typescript/rest-nestjs/src/app. PublishScripts /. Create a logger per-service using common configuration. {"payload":{"allShortcutsEnabled":false,"fileTree":{"sample/02-gateways":{"items":[{"name":"client","path":"sample/02-gateways/client","contentType":"directory. This is a Angular 13 (ngx-admin) + NestJS 8 boilerplate to. gitignore, build locally, and push the dist folder with our site content. 2. Update the test npm script to test:client. PothosSchema is a class that helps create a GraphQL schema using the Pothos. io client to provide enterprise logging nestjs modules. Steps to reproduce: 1. js This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. Create a . The . I'm using dotenv v8. To allow getting the . . Hot Network Questions Why is the absence of a Content-Type header with a HTTP 204 response considered a security vulnerability and what should we do about it? Can I remove payment requirement part of a MIT licensed library To what extent is intersubjective. {"payload":{"allShortcutsEnabled":false,"fileTree":{"":{"items":[{"name":"src","path":"src","contentType":"directory"},{"name":"test","path":"test","contentType. gitignore file from the GitHub page. {"payload":{"allShortcutsEnabled":false,"fileTree":{"":{"items":[{"name":"src","path":"src","contentType":"directory"},{"name":"test","path":"test","contentType. Since this is a private project, no one will download it without first knowing its. It uses the @nestjs/cli core package, and provides customized schematics for generating modular NestJS applications. eslintrc. gitignore entry or entries, in which case the last matching . {"payload":{"allShortcutsEnabled":false,"fileTree":{"":{"items":[{"name":"src","path":"src","contentType":"directory"},{"name":"test","path":"test","contentType. To do so, we'll first create a file in the project's root directory named . git push; But it still didn't work. Implementing in-memory cache to increase the performance; 24. circleci","contentType":"directory"},{"name":". To try it out for yourself, check out the official documentation on the first steps to installing Nest. gitignore — generated git ignore file tailored for NestJS framework. js to start your api. Then I would look into a proxy reverse configuration to redirect all your api request to 8080. Necessary changes to your tsconfig will be made as well as a (few) new files added including next-env. You need to reference the DTOs as @ApiExtraModels () and then you can add them as anyOf: refs (. Learn more about bidirectional Unicode characters. ) In deciding how to segment a repo I would usually decide based on how often I. 2 ( March, 8th 2013 ), git supports ** in . Next you should start NEXT. There are plenty of benefits for this structure, but for me, the main one is split your. . In other words, you can directly use the model classes to interact with the database. @Module ( { imports: [. config. Then, I suggest that put all js files generated from ts files and ts files into one directory. {"payload":{"allShortcutsEnabled":false,"fileTree":{"":{"items":[{"name":"src","path":"src","contentType":"directory"},{"name":"test","path":"test","contentType. REST API example application using Nest Js. 3. {"payload":{"allShortcutsEnabled":false,"fileTree":{"":{"items":[{"name":"src","path":"src","contentType":"directory"},{"name":"test","path":"test","contentType. Nest - modern, fast, powerful node. To generate a new project, use npx to run the NestJS CLI without installing it globally in your system: npx @nestjs/cli new nest-restaurant-api. js projects from the provided link. js Step-by-Step: Part 3 (Users and Authentication) NestJS Step-by-Step: Connecting NestJS with Angular (Part 4) Nest is a Node. gitignore in the root folder of the project. Use as a global utility Install npm install gitignore -g Note: If NPX (NPM's official package runner) is available in your environment you can use it to avoid a global install: ex. env file doesn't get built. I want to dockerize my Nest API. github","path. pointing you to the exact gitignore file, line number and particular ignore rule that led to the exclusion of template/. The RenderModule overrides the Express/Fastify render. json packages are also ignored as seen below. When deploying your Next. env file as ignore file, otherwise you will send it around, including, GitHub. util. npm install -g @nestjs/cli Next, let’s create a new Nest. It will keep the folder on your local but it will not being tracked anymore. js development server using yarn next dev. Versión. {"payload":{"allShortcutsEnabled":false,"fileTree":{"":{"items":[{"name":". Don’t take my word for granted. js web applications. After this, the . Follow these steps -. js framework for building efficient, scalable, and enterprise-grade server-side applications on top of TypeScript &amp; JavaScript (ES6, ES7, ES8) 🚀 -. js application, we would like to separate the process. It uses modern JavaScript, is built with TypeScript and combines elements of OOP (Object Oriented Programming), FP (Functional Programming), and FRP (Functional Reactive Programming). Multi-stage build. Remove /dist from . gitignore files for any of your new projects. github","contentType":"directory"},{"name":"src","path":"src","contentType. I set both of these files to the below:. ts. API with NestJS #15. gitignore. The main goal of this kit is to quickly get you started on your project with Nestjs Mailer, bringing a solid layout foundation to work upon. It also includes auto trace and metric instrumentations for some popular Nestjs libraries. log(process. gitignore in your root directory and add . JS Configuration; package. NestJS is heavily influenced by Angular, React, and Vue — while offering dependency injection right out of the box. NestJS will automatically scan our application code and find the classes decorated with the @Table annotation. NPM does not care about . Give it a try by uploading your receipt. Nest. Contribute to nestjs/typescript-starter development by creating an account on GitHub. d. Frequently, each controller has more than one route, and different routes can perform. env file in your root folder and add your key/value pairs e. . New code examples in category Javascript. gitignore. g. *. Remove /dist from our . ignored - a file which Git has been explicitly told to ignore. For example, Go. First, install Prettier locally: npm. That might take up to a minute. json — Contains dependency, scripts, project version and more required for your project; README. The nestjs-transport-eventbus module for Nest. You’ve successfully built a file upload feature with NestJS and MySQL: for the future of your database and application, though, keep in mind that keeping a constant eye on your applications and databases consists of much more than building features for them: SQL clients like Arctype will let you write SQL queries and optimize them as well as. 2. Hello. 1k 7. env file – and make sure it’s added to the . {"payload":{"allShortcutsEnabled":false,"fileTree":{"src":{"items":[{"name":"app. NestJS is a nodejs framework for building backend applications, that is secure and scaleable. Patch. If you are building the Vue project by scratch then I can say the following, when building/compiling your Vue project, best practices say that you should handle your entire production ready. git. gitignore","contentType":"file"},{"name":"commit-msg. circleci","path":". thomrick changed the title [QUESTION] - Add . Here is the list of available types. gitignore templatesInstall Nestjs config module - npm i --save @nestjs/config. js Running Angular Test License. API with NestJS #1. Controllers, routing and the module structure. serverless folder. js - GitHub - kenreilly/nest-js-example: An example project demonstrating a. You will have to create the table by yourself before. env. As good practice, you should always create . ts. @line/bot-sdk : The official LINE bot SDK based on LINE Messaging API. 0. To use closeClient, you must enable listeners by calling app. This is an FTP client for NestJs, it supports FTPS over TLS, Passive Mode over IPv6, has a Promise-based API, and offers methods to operate on whole directories built on top of basic-ftp Quick Start Nestjs-ftp is build using the NestJs Dynamic modules and Factory providers approach, to configure it import the FtpModule module and the. You can learn more at it’s official documentation. It's designed to provide a robust and flexible foundation, enabling rapid and consistent development. After that You must untracked the . {"payload":{"allShortcutsEnabled":false,"fileTree":{"":{"items":[{"name":". github","contentType":"directory"},{"name":"Global","path":"Global. Adding the node_modules path like below in a git ignore file and. ts. This project is a ready-to-use template for building applications with NestJS, integrating GraphQL as well. command; git commit -m "Commit message" or just git commit or continue working. interface. Add the Nx Nest plugin. 1. build. Just executing the generate SDL function before you start your nest server will work. gitignore at master · nestjs/nestWith regards to the title of the question: to exclude nested . user User hook called after getUserFromRequest only for abilities with conditions. A progressive Node. husky","path":". gitignore file is usually placed in the root directory of a project. Sequelize basically uses the Active Record pattern. I don't have dist folder or build folder. Fork 79. In this tutorial, we will learn how to implement a secure Google single sign-on (SSO) in the NestJS backend service and connect it to a React frontend application. gitignore file, create a text file and name it . {"payload":{"allShortcutsEnabled":false,"fileTree":{"":{"items":[{"name":"src","path":"src","contentType":"directory"},{"name":"test","path":"test","contentType. 8. untracked - a file which has not been staged or committed; or. gitignore file and it must ignore all the production build which are taking up all the spaces. Implementing in-memory cache to increase the performance; 24. Quote from npmjs. For reducing docker image size you can use. Now we need to update our jest-e2e. Controllers, routing and the module structure. Contribute to nestjs/typescript-starter development by creating an account on GitHub. The output will be in the following format: someGitignoreFile:123:someRule template/. github","path":". chore: add website to ignore for npm. VisualStudio.